Повертає обчислюваний масив указаного розміру рядка та стовпця за допомогою застосування ЛЯМБДА.

Синтаксис

=MAKEARRAY(рядки;стовпці;лямбда(рядок;стовпцю))

Синтаксис функції MAKEARRAY має такі аргументи й параметри:

  • рядки    Кількість рядків у масиві. Це має бути більше нуля.

  • cols    Кількість стовпців у масиві. Це має бути більше нуля.

  • лямбда    ЛЯМБДА, яка викликається, щоб створити масив. ЛЯМБДА має два параметри: 

    • рядок   Індекс рядка масиву.

    • col   Індекс стовпця масиву.

Помилки

Якщо встановити неприпустиму функцію LAMBDA або неправильну кількість параметрів, повертається #VALUE! під назвою "Неправильні параметри".

Якщо задати для аргументу рядок або стовпчик значення, < 1 або значення, яке не є числом, повертає #VALUE! .

Приклади

Приклад 1. Створення масиву 2D, який представляє просту таблицю множення

Скопіюйте наведену нижче формулу до клітинки C2.

=MAKEARRAY(3, 3, LAMBDA(r,c, r*c))

First MAKEARRAY (приклад функції MAKEARRAY)

Приклад 2. Створення випадкового списку значень

Введіть зразок даних у клітинки D1:E3, а потім скопіюйте формулу до клітинки D4.

=MAKEARRAY(D2,E2,LAMBDA(row,col,CHOOSE(RANDBETWEEN(1,3),"Red","Blue","Green")))

Second MAKEARRAY Function example

Див. також

Функція LAMBDA 

Функція MAP

Функція REDUCE

Функція SCAN

Функція BYCOL

Функція BYROW

Функція ISOMITTED

Потрібна додаткова довідка?

Потрібні додаткові параметри?

Ознайомтеся з перевагами передплати, перегляньте навчальні курси, дізнайтесь, як захистити свій пристрій тощо.

Спільноти допомагають ставити запитання й відповідати на них, надавати відгуки та дізнаватися думки висококваліфікованих експертів.